基于HAZOP的往复压缩机组安全评价指标体系的建立

【摘要】 往复压缩机组作为一种增压设备,被广泛的应用在石化、油气输送领域,用于实现对气体的压缩。其能否安全、可靠的运行对国民经济、自然环境以及人们的日常生活有着十分重要的影响。因此,有必要对往复压缩机组进行安全评价研究。本课题首先调研了大量的国内外安全评价现状,总结了几种能够被广泛应用而且可以用于机械设备的安全评价方法,在对各种安全评价方法比较选择之后,提出了应用FTA(事故树分析)和HAZOP(危险性与可操作性研究)对往复压缩机组进行安全性分析。在充分理解往复压缩机的结构和工作原理的前提下,对收集到的所有资料进行分析、归纳,之后应用FTA分析方法对往复压缩机组进行分析,绘制出往复压缩机失效的事故树结构图,通过结构图就可以清晰的体现出机组失效事件和各种因素之间的关系。在进行了FTA分析之后,对危险性与可操作性研究方法进行了系统的介绍,选取了有意义的偏差、引导词,分析了系统中可能存在的潜在影响安全性的或操作方面存在的缺陷或问题,找出操作、设备运行管理过程中存在的危险和隐患,提出整改计划和措施,给出了一份切实可行的HAZOP分析报告。根据收集到的相关资料并总结分析故障,适当的选择了机组安全评价关键参数,建立一套衡量其安全性的安全评价指标体系,利用模糊综合安全评价方法对其进行分析,最终评价出机组的安全等级,根据评价出的安全等级采取相应的安全对策措施。

【Abstract】 Reciprocating compressor is one kind of supercharging equipments, it is widely used in petrochemical, oil and gas fields and can realize gas compression. Whether reciprocating compressor can operate safely and reliably has a very important influence in the national economy, natural environment and people’s daily lives. Therefore it is necessary to make safety evaluation of reciprocating compressor.First, I have investigated a large number of domestic and overseas current situation of safety evaluation, introduced several safety assessment methods which are widely used and can be used for machinery and equipment, in the comparative safety assessment of variety of options, I decided to use FTA (Fault Tree Analysis) and HAZOP (hazard and operability study) to evaluate safety of reciprocating compressor. In a full understanding of the reciprocating compressor structure and working principle, all the collected data were analyzed, summarized, then I used fault tree analysis method to analyze the reciprocating compressor. After choosing reciprocating compressor failure as top event, I drew out the structure of fault tree of reciprocating compressor, the structure can clearly reflect the unit failure events and the relationship between various factors. After the fault tree analysis, I selected some meaningful deviation and guide words, analyzed drawbacks and problems which exist in the potential system safety and equipment operation, identified dangers and hidden troubles which were caused by the process of equipment operation and management, proposed corrective measures and plans, at last gave a practical HAZOP analysis table. According the information which is collected and the failures which are analyzed, I chose some reasonable safety evaluation unit of key parameters so as to establish quantitative measure of its safety evaluation index system of security, used the fuzzy comprehensive safety evaluation method to analyze the reciprocating compressor and got the final evaluation of the level of security units. At last, according to the safety evaluation of the Level, we should take appropriate safety countermeasures.
